Abstract

A telephone terminal device such as a portable telephone performs music playback processes with respect to use-specified music data in which tempos, tone colors, and pitches are specifically processed to suit different uses while tone color assignment and musical score are commonly shared among different uses, or common-use music data that are partially modified to suit a specific use in reproduction such as production of incoming call melody sound, hold sound, background music (BGM) during conversation in progress, karaoke accompaniment sound, and music for appreciation.
